Beckon/rbeep in RoD
 
This is a painfully minor problem, but its bugging me to not know the explaination. For whatever reason, i don't hear beckons or rbeeps in Realms of Dispair. I hear all other sounds (not RoD related) such as mp3's, and i hear a sound when i use the #beep command.

I just made a trigger to use #beep whenever im beckoned or rbeeped, but i'd really just like to know the why's and wherefores.

Yes, i am config +beckon. Im using v6.26, win 98

Problem solved...
I guess it helps to have a sound scheme set up in windows. *blush*
